When my niece turned 13, I realized no one was teaching her how to critically analyze adult content—they just blocked sites and called it parenting. So I made us a deal: every time she stumbled upon something confusing or uncomfortable online, we'd dissect it like movie critics. We talked about how 'Bridgerton' sex scenes are choreographed fantasies versus real intimacy, or how OnlyFans creators strategically edit their lives. I showed her behind-the-scenes footage from influencer sets to reveal production tricks. The key was making her feel like an investigator, not a rule-breaker. Now she points out Photoshop inconsistencies herself and laughs at obvious bait—progress!

Talking to teens about adult content risks is something I've had to navigate with my younger cousins, and it's all about balancing honesty with sensitivity. Instead of lecturing, I frame it as a casual chat about digital literacy—how the internet's like a city with both amazing libraries and sketchy alleys. I bring up real examples, like how 'Euphoria' dramatizes teen struggles but also glorifies risky behavior, to spark critical thinking. We discuss how algorithms push extreme content, and I share my own dumb teenage mistakes (like falling for clickbait) to normalize the conversation.

What worked best was comparing it to driving: you don't just hand teens keys without lessons. We role-play scenarios—what if they encounter violent porn or predatory DMs? I emphasize emotional safety over shame, mentioning how even 'normal' content can warp expectations (looking at you, '365 Days'). It's ongoing, not a one-time talk. Last week, my cousin admitted she Googled 'why do relationships feel fake after TikTok,' and that opened a whole new layer of conversation about curated realities.

Why Does Napoleon'S Buttons: How 17 Molecules Changed History Focus On 17 Molecules?

3 Answers2026-03-26 05:09:50
Chemistry has always fascinated me, especially when it bridges science and history like in 'Napoleon's Buttons'. The choice of 17 molecules isn’t arbitrary—it’s a curated list that represents pivotal moments where tiny chemical structures had outsized impacts. Take cellulose, for instance: it revolutionized clothing and warfare (think gunpowder-adjacent materials), while caffeine’s role in energizing labor forces during the Industrial Revolution is wild to ponder. The book’s framing makes these connections feel tangible, like a detective story where molecules are the culprits behind societal shifts. It’s not just about quantity; it’s about selecting molecules that tell the most dramatic stories, each a domino that tipped civilizations. What I love is how the authors avoid dry recitation—they weave narratives around each molecule, like how the lack of vitamin C (ascorbic acid) doomed explorers. It’s history through a chemist’s lens, and 17 strikes this balance between depth and digestibility. Fewer would’ve felt sparse; more might overwhelm. Plus, some molecules overlap in effects (e.g., salt and spices in trade), so 17 allows for thematic clusters without redundancy. The book’s genius is in making you see table salt or rubber as silent architects of empires.
